Ozone pollution not only has an important impact on the climate, but also seriously damages human health and plant growth.In order to effectively and accurately control regional atmospheric ozone pollution, it is necessary to understand the main pathways of ozone generation and their precursors.The OBM box model can be used to simulate the occurrence and evolution of photochemical pollution, study the formation mechanism of ozone, conduct sensitivity analysis, and explore the impact of precursor emissions on photochemical pollution.The box model usually consists of chemical mechanism, physical process, initial conditions, input and output modules, and chemical mechanism is its core part.MCM (Master Chemical Mechanism) contains about 6,700 organic compounds and about 17,000 reactions, which can describe the chemical processes of atmospheric gas-phase organic compounds in detail, and are widely used in the field of atmospheric scientific research.Master the basic knowledge of atmospheric ozone generation, the establishment of the MCM box model, and the techniques for judging the controlling precursors of O3 generation.
